# Build Provenance: Fieldnote Offline Mode

So, quick context for reviewers: Fieldnote's offline mode for the Torbeck survey crews bundles a local sync cache into the app binary, which means the provenance story matters more than usual. Anything in the cache schema gets baked in at build time, and a tampered build could silently rewrite survey records before upload. We now sign the offline bundle separately and record the signing run alongside the normal attestation. The exact build that produced the current bundle is recorded below.

build token for bafog-tafof: htk31_22578480cba8b455ae695965eb7b6d2

## Tuning

The receipt mailer (Almsgate) batches donation receipts and sends through the Thornquay relay. On-call: if the queue backs up, resist the urge to crank batch size — the relay rate-limits per connection, and bigger batches just mean bigger retries. Scale worker count first, then shorten the flush interval. Dedupe window must stay longer than the retry horizon or donors get duplicate receipts, which generates tickets. All knobs live in one place and are read at worker start. Current production values follow.

tuning table, kajop-yafof:
QUOTAS = {
    "wenath": 10,
    "ulaael": 5,
}

## shrinkly: batch image resize CLI

Adds `shrinkly`, a small CLI for bulk-resizing upload assets before they hit the Mothwing CDN. It walks a directory, resizes in parallel, and skips anything already under target dimensions. On-call relevance: this replaces the cron hack that kept OOMing the ingest box — memory use is now bounded by the worker pool.

Defaults are tuned conservatively; current values are listed below.

tuning table, kawep-tawif:
CAPS = {
    "olidor": 80,
    "belion": 7,
    "quenys": 225,
    "druox": 839,
    "fraath": 482,
}

When reviewing changes to Fennelgate's health-check endpoints, confirm that /livez only verifies process liveness and never touches the database; /readyz may check downstream dependencies but must respect the 250ms budget. The balancer drains a node after three consecutive failures, so avoid flapping checks tied to transient cache misses. Marnie's team owns the probe config in the traffic repo. If you need to rotate the drain-override credentials during review, the recovery passphrase is below.

strongbox words: ulamir-ulaix